Name:Hut circle north of Venford House

Summary

A single, well-constructed hut circle surviving within an area of medieval of later cultivation terraces north of Venford Reservoir. The hut is terraced into the slope with massively built walls of coursed boulders and upright slabs. The level interior measures 7.5m in diameter and there is no obvious entrance.
